School Board to Interview Superintendent Candidates Next Week

The Fort Lee Board of Education will hold two special work sessions next week, the purpose of which is to interview candidates identified by a superintendent search firm hired earlier this year. The meetings are not open to the public.

Although the special meetings on Wednesday and Thursday technically begin as public work sessions, school board president Arthur Levine said the board is expected to adjourn immediately into private session.

“What happens is every meeting has to open up in public, and then we immediately go into private,” Levine said. “We’ll open up, and then close right away.”

While Levine couldn’t confirm that the board would be interviewing 11 candidates during the two private sessions next week, he did say that all of the people the BOE will interview are among those presented by Leadership Advantage.

“They identified a pool, and we selected who we’re going to interview,” Levine said. “We’re just happy to get the process underway.”

No official action will be taken during the special private work sessions, and the board will not return for public sessions, according to school officials.
